Jarell Martin might be the player on the Grizzlies about whom people care the least. Actually, that’s probably not true now that I really take a look at their roster instead of just trying to recall their roster from memory, because they have some seriously marginal players on that team who people might not have even heard of. Kobi Simmons, Myke Henry, and Brice Johnson all received ten minutes in this game but no casual fan will even have a hope of identifying any of those guys. Martin at least has started some games this season. He’s low-profile, but the Grizzlies are stocked to the brim with players of an even lower profile.

He scores in many ways: three-pointers, midrange jumpers, hustle-type tip-ins, monster whamjams, and running layups. The only thing I haven’t seen him do is try to post up, even though he’s 6’10” and seems big enough to be able to physically overpower many of the wimpy power forwards in the nowadays NBA.
